Aracılığıyla paylaş


IEndpointBehavior.ApplyClientBehavior(ServiceEndpoint, ClientRuntime) Yöntem

Tanım

Bir uç nokta genelinde istemcinin bir değişikliğini veya uzantısını uygular.

public:
 void ApplyClientBehavior(System::ServiceModel::Description::ServiceEndpoint ^ endpoint, System::ServiceModel::Dispatcher::ClientRuntime ^ clientRuntime);
public void ApplyClientBehavior (System.ServiceModel.Description.ServiceEndpoint endpoint, System.ServiceModel.Dispatcher.ClientRuntime clientRuntime);
abstract member ApplyClientBehavior : System.ServiceModel.Description.ServiceEndpoint * System.ServiceModel.Dispatcher.ClientRuntime -> unit
Public Sub ApplyClientBehavior (endpoint As ServiceEndpoint, clientRuntime As ClientRuntime)

Parametreler

endpoint
ServiceEndpoint

Özelleştirilecek uç nokta.

clientRuntime
ClientRuntime

Özelleştirilecek istemci çalışma zamanı.

Açıklamalar

ApplyClientBehavior Bir uç noktayla kullanılan tüm iletilerde veya belirli işlemler için istemci çalışma zamanını görüntülemek, değiştirmek veya buna özel uzantı eklemek için yöntemini uygulayın. İstemci çalışma zamanı nesnesiyle hangi özelleştirmeleri yapabileceğiniz hakkında ayrıntılı bilgi için bkz ClientRuntime . ve ClientOperation.

Davranışın ApplyClientBehavior yalnızca bir NotImplementedException hizmet uygulamasında kullanılması amaçlanıyorsa yönteminin bir oluşturması önerilir.

Diğer davranışlar çalışma zamanına bazı işlemleri zaten eklemiş veya kaldırmış olabileceğinden, açıklamasında özelliğindeki Operations nesnelerle aynı sayıda işlem olduğunu DispatchOperation garanti etmemektedir.

Şunlara uygulanır